Utopia Coupe • 2023+
The Pagani Utopia Coupe symbolizes the pinnacle of automotive artistry and performance, featuring a 6.0L AMG-Pagani M158 V12 engine, gated 7-speed manual transmission, and a limited production of only 99 units.
Utopia Roadster • 2024+
The Utopia Roadster will continue the Utopia legacy with an expected production run of approximately 130 units, further solidifying Pagani's commitment to exclusivity and high-performance engineering.
Known issues by generation
The Pagani Utopia, powered by the AMG-M158 V12 engine, requires meticulous attention when it comes to service. Owner coordination between AMG-Affalterbach and Pagani-Modena is imperative, as no independent specialists can provide support outside these factories. Gated 7-speed manual transmission service is more complex due to its bespoke shift mechanism, requiring specialized restoration that can be prohibitively expensive. Additionally, the carbon-titanium chassis necessitates forensic inspection for any crash damage, as structural integrity is paramount for collector vehicles. These service considerations underscore the significance of preventive maintenance to preserve the vehicle's value and integrity.
Donation value by condition + generation
The Pagani Utopia has carved a distinct niche within the appreciating Italian-coachbuilt collector market. Its ultra-halo status is amplified by the limited production run and the manual transmission standard, which is increasingly rare among modern supercars. Original paint and factory specifications maintain the vehicle's value, as any alterations could significantly diminish its desirability. Documentation of preventive maintenance is not just preferred but essential, ensuring that each Utopia retains its pedigree. Auction results from RM Sotheby's and Gooding & Company highlight that even clean examples are routinely valued at over $3 million, with well-maintained units pushing towards $5 million. Collectors should engage a qualified appraiser, preferably one coordinated with Pagani, to navigate this unique appraisal landscape.
Donation process for this model
Donating your Pagani Utopia is an invitation to fellow collectors in Albuquerque to appreciate automotive artistry at its finest. Because Utopia donations comfortably exceed the $3 million threshold, IRS Form 8283 Section B is heavily applicable, ensuring appropriate valuation for tax purposes. Donors must ensure original paint, full service history, and appropriate documentation, including AMG-Affalterbach and Pagani-Modena service records, are intact. Enclosed transport is highly recommended for such a valuable vehicle, alongside a qualified appraiser familiar with Pagani dynamics to ensure accurate valuation and compliance with all necessary requirements.
